Detail:

Target audience: This training is aimed at those officers who work with people with domestic abuse issues who also have immigration issues to be addressed.  Delegates should already have a good awareness of and understanding of how to deal with domestic issues e.g. have already completed training on domestic abuse e.g. 2-day Domestic Abuse course.  The course will provide staff from both the children's and adults' workforce across all partner organisations who have specific responsibilities for dealing with domestic abuse and immigration issues with broad and comprehensive practical learning

Learning Objectives

  • Have an understanding of the complexities of Domestic Abuse and immigration issues.
  • Have an understanding of Domestic Abuse victims and the impact of immigration issues.
  • Have an awareness of current policy and research on Domestic Abuse and immigration.
  • Know how to respond appropriately and safely to enable victims to receive the right support.
  • Know where to locate specialist support and other relevant agencies for a victim.
